Hyderabad Runners Honour Marathon Champions At Awards Night

Hyderabad, April 16: Hyderabad Runners honoured standout athletes at its 13th Annual Awards Night. The event celebrated achievements in endurance running and community fitness initiatives.

The highlight was the recognition of Jagadeeswari Garikapati and Saravanan Annamalai. Both were honoured for exceptional endurance and dedication to long distance running. Their journeys inspired members of the running community.

Hyderabad Runners said the event recognised perseverance and athletic excellence. It also highlighted efforts to promote fitness and well being across the city.

At 60, Jagadeeswari Garikapati earned special recognition. She completed multiple endurance events, including a six hour stadium run and several half marathons. She also achieved podium finishes while running in a saree.

Saravanan Annamalai was honoured for consistency. He completed 197 half marathons and 28 full marathons. In total, he covered over 20000 kilometres in seven years.

He also maintained a streak of 2140 consecutive days of running. This achievement reflected discipline and long term commitment to fitness.

Reethesh Kumar Meena received recognition for inclusivity. He guided a visually impaired runner to complete a 25 km Pinkathon run.

Hyderabad Runners president Arun Kumar Kaliappan highlighted grassroots efforts. He said the Project Champion initiative supported students in government schools. Several participants have already reached Khelo India level.

The organisation also promotes structured training such as mindful running. It aims to build awareness about fitness as part of daily life.

Looking ahead, the NMDC Hyderabad Marathon 2027 is expected to draw over 35000 participants. The event will further strengthen Hyderabad’s position in the running community.

The awards night concluded with a networking session. Athletes and supporters gathered to celebrate a shared commitment to fitness.
